Popular Searches
Popular Course Categories
Popular Courses

Flutter User Experience Evaluation

Mobile App Development

Flutter User Experience Evaluation

Evaluating User Experience in Flutter Applications

Flutter User Experience Evaluation

Flutter user experience evaluation involves assessing the usability and satisfaction of applications built with Flutter, a popular UI toolkit for crafting natively compiled applications for mobile, web, and desktop from a single codebase. This evaluation typically includes methods such as user testing, where real users interact with the app while observers note areas of friction or confusion; heuristic evaluations, where experts analyze the app against established usability principles; and surveys or interviews to gather qualitative feedback on user satisfaction and overall experience. Key focus areas include responsiveness, aesthetic appeal, ease of navigation, and the intuitiveness of interactive elements, ultimately facilitating improvements in design and functionality that align with user expectations and enhance engagement.

To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free

Message us for more information: +91 9987184296

1 - Introduction to User Experience (UX): UX design focuses on the overall experience of a user while interacting with an application. Understanding its principles is crucial in Flutter development.

2) Understanding Flutter Framework: Flutter is an open source UI toolkit for building natively compiled applications. Familiarity with its structure helps in effective UX evaluation.

3) User Centered Design Principles: Emphasizing the importance of designing with the user in mind ensures that the interface is intuitive and meets the user's needs.

4) Prototyping and Wireframing: Tools like Flutter’s widget catalog can help create prototypes and wireframes to visualize the app before development, aiding in UX assessment.

5) Usability Testing: Conducting tests with real users provides valuable insights into how intuitive and user friendly the app is.

6) Accessibility Considerations: Evaluating an application for accessibility ensures it can be used by people with various disabilities, enhancing overall user experience.

7) Performance Metrics: Analyzing performance metrics such as load times and responsiveness is crucial in understanding the user experience during app interactions.

8) Visual Design Principles: Discussing color schemes, typography, and layout ensures consistency and aesthetics that align with user preferences.

9) User Feedback Mechanisms: Implementing forms or features that allow users to provide feedback can guide further UX improvements.

10) Iterative Design Process: Emphasizing the importance of iterative design encourages the development team to continuously refine the user experience based on testing and feedback.

11) Cross Platform Consistency: Flutter allows for cross platform application development. Ensuring a consistent user experience across different devices and operating systems is vital.

12) Contextual Help and Onboarding: Incorporating contextual help features enhances user experience by guiding users through complex functionalities.

13) Interactive Animations and Transitions: Utilizing Flutter's capabilities for animations can make the user experience smoother and more engaging when done effectively.

14) Database and Backend Integration: Understanding how to integrate databases and back end services impacts UX, particularly in terms of loading times and data retrieval.

15) Analytics and User Behavior Tracking: Leveraging analytics tools to track user behavior helps identify pain points and areas for improvement in the user experience.

16) Reviewing Competitor Apps: Analyzing similar applications in the market can provide insights into best practices in UX design and areas for differentiation.

17) Creating User Personas: Developing user personas to represent the target audience helps tailor the app design to meet specific needs and preferences.

18) Future Trends in UX: Staying updated with the latest trends in UX design, including dark mode and gesture based navigation, ensures the development of modern and user friendly applications.

Each of these points provides a building block for students to understand and evaluate user experience in Flutter applications, ultimately preparing them for effective app development practices.

 

Browse our course links : https://www.justacademy.co/all-courses 

To Join our FREE DEMO Session: Click Here 

Contact Us for more info:

salesforce certified javascript developer

iOS Training in Bhagalpur

Flutter Performance Optimization Techniques

software testing course online free

iOS Training in Rajkot

Connect With Us
Where To Find Us
Testimonials
whatsapp